PROBLEM TO BE SOLVED: To prevent deterioration in picture quality accompanying the movement of electrophoretic particles to other pixels. SOLUTION: An electrode 5b, an insulating layer, and partitions 2 are formed on a substrate 1d. Then, an insulating liquid 3 and electrophoretic particles 4 are dropped into each recessed part (pixel) partitioned by the partitions 2. Thereafter, a substrate 1a is stuck from the upper side, but when sticking it, the electrophoretic particles 4 are migrated on the side of the electrode 5a by generating an electric field between the electrode 6 and the electrode 5a. Thus, in the case of sticking the substrate 1a, the electrophoretic particles 4 can be prevented from flowing out even if the insulating liquid 3 overflows from each recessed part. Moreover, the electrophoretic particles 4 can also be prevented from being held between the partitions 2 and the substrate 1a and inhibiting the adhesion of them. And, the electrophoretic particles 4 can be prevented from moving to other pixels, and deterioration in the picture quality accompanying the movement can also be prevented. COPYRIGHT: (C)2004,JPO
